Sina turns trauma into triumph
Sina Portelli always puts others first.
Despite battling cancer on not one but three occasions – the first time over 15 years ago when she had a cervical tumour removed, in 2005 when she was diagnosed with Breast Cancer in her left breast and again in 2012 when another lump was removed from the same breast – Sina is determined to help fellow cancer sufferers.
Sina underwent a mastectomy and reconstruction after her first breast cancer diagnosis, leaving only a small chance that the cancer would return.
Unfortunately it did.
The bubbly Burnside Heights mother underwent radiotherapy and is now on hormone tablets to overcome her third bout of cancer.
Throughout her recovery, Sina has also turned her hand to fundraising to help other women of the west who have been diagnosed with Breast Cancer.
Late last year, Sina held a fundraising evening, raising an amazing $18,700 for BreastWest.
The money raised by Sina was recently used to purchase a new portable ultrasound machine, which will help diagnosis breast cancer for women in the west.
“It’s good to show people that having cancer is not the end of the world,” Sina said.
“You can’t give up. You get days where you feel down, but you can’t give up.
“I’m really, really happy that I raised that money to help get the machine.”
